Best Time To Visit Sri Lanka September – Discover Paradise

Planning a trip to the enchanting island of Sri Lanka? Choosing the right time to visit can significantly enhance your travel experience. Sri Lanka’s tropical climate, characterized by distinct wet and dry seasons, influences the weather patterns and tourist activities throughout the year. September marks the transition from the southwest monsoon season to the northeast monsoon season, presenting a unique opportunity to explore the island’s diverse landscapes and attractions. This comprehensive guide will delve into the best time to visit Sri Lanka from September onwards, providing insights into weather patterns, regional variations, and ideal activities for each month.

September: The Start of a New Season

September in Sri Lanka ushers in a period of transition, with the southwest monsoon gradually receding from the west and south coasts. This marks the beginning of the “shoulder season,” offering a pleasant balance between the heat and humidity of the summer months and the cooler temperatures of the winter season.

Weather Conditions

Expect scattered showers, particularly in the mornings and afternoons, along the western and southern coasts. However, the rainfall intensity is generally lighter compared to the peak monsoon months. The central highlands and eastern regions experience relatively drier conditions, making them ideal destinations for exploring tea plantations, waterfalls, and scenic landscapes.

Activities

  • Wildlife Safaris: September is a great time for wildlife enthusiasts to spot elephants, leopards, and other animals in national parks like Yala and Udawalawe, as the drier conditions make it easier to track them.
  • Hiking and Trekking: The central highlands offer numerous hiking trails with breathtaking views of tea plantations, valleys, and waterfalls. Popular destinations include Adam’s Peak, Horton Plains National Park, and Ella.
  • Cultural Exploration: Visit ancient cities like Anuradhapura and Polonnaruwa, which are less crowded during the shoulder season, and immerse yourself in Sri Lanka’s rich history and heritage.

October: A Blend of Sunshine and Showers

October marks the continuation of the shoulder season, with a gradual increase in sunshine hours. The western and southern coasts experience occasional showers, but the overall weather is pleasant and warm.

Weather Conditions

Expect a mix of sunny days and cloudy afternoons with occasional showers. The rainfall intensity is generally light, and the humidity levels start to decrease. The eastern and central regions continue to enjoy drier conditions.

Activities

  • Beach Relaxation: While the western and southern coasts may experience some showers, the beaches are still enjoyable for swimming, sunbathing, and water sports.
  • Whale Watching: October is the start of the whale watching season in Mirissa and Trincomalee, where you can spot blue whales, sperm whales, and dolphins.
  • Tea Plantation Tours: Explore the lush tea plantations in the central highlands and learn about the process of tea production from leaf to cup.

November: Embracing the Dry Season

November marks the official start of the dry season in most parts of Sri Lanka. The skies are generally clear, with warm temperatures and low humidity levels. This is an ideal time to explore the island’s diverse landscapes and attractions.

Weather Conditions

Expect sunny days with clear skies and minimal rainfall. The temperatures are warm and pleasant, ranging from 25°C to 30°C (77°F to 86°F). Activities

  • Beach Hopping: Explore the pristine beaches of the west and south coasts, including Unawatuna, Bentota, and Mirissa, for swimming, sunbathing, and water sports.
  • Adventure Sports: Engage in thrilling activities such as surfing, kitesurfing, windsurfing, and diving in the coastal regions.
  • Cultural Sites: Visit ancient temples, palaces, and historical sites without the crowds and heat of the summer months.

December: Festive Cheer and Sunny Skies

December brings festive cheer and continued sunshine to Sri Lanka. It is a popular time for travelers to experience the island’s vibrant Christmas and New Year celebrations.

Weather Conditions

Expect warm and sunny days with clear skies. The temperatures are slightly cooler than November, ranging from 23°C to 28°C (73°F to 82°F). The humidity levels remain low, making the weather comfortable for outdoor activities.

Activities

  • Christmas and New Year Celebrations: Experience the festive atmosphere in Colombo, Kandy, and other major cities with Christmas markets, carols, and New Year’s Eve parties.
  • Wildlife Spotting: Continue your wildlife adventures in national parks and reserves, where the drier conditions offer excellent opportunities for sightings.
  • Relaxation and Rejuvenation: Indulge in spa treatments, yoga retreats, and other wellness activities at luxurious resorts.

January: The Peak Season

January marks the peak season in Sri Lanka, with the driest and sunniest weather conditions. It is a popular time for travelers to enjoy the island’s beaches, wildlife, and cultural attractions.

Weather Conditions

Expect clear skies, warm temperatures, and low humidity levels. The average temperature is around 27°C (81°F), making it ideal for outdoor activities.

Activities

  • Beach Escapes: Relax on the pristine beaches of the west and south coasts, including Mirissa, Unawatuna, and Bentota, for swimming, sunbathing, and water sports.
  • Wildlife Safaris: Continue your wildlife adventures in national parks and reserves, where the dry conditions offer excellent opportunities for sightings.
  • Cultural Tours: Explore ancient cities, temples, and historical sites without the crowds and heat of the summer months.

February: A Continuation of Sunshine

February continues the dry season with warm temperatures and sunny skies. It is a great time to enjoy the island’s outdoor activities and explore its diverse landscapes.

Weather Conditions

Activities

  • Hiking and Trekking: Explore the central highlands, including Adam’s Peak, Horton Plains National Park, and Ella, for breathtaking views and scenic trails.
  • Adventure Sports: Engage in thrilling activities such as surfing, kitesurfing, windsurfing, and diving in the coastal regions.
  • Cultural Immersion: Visit traditional villages, experience local customs, and learn about Sri Lankan culture and heritage.

March: The Transition to Monsoon Season

March marks the transition from the dry season to the southwest monsoon season. While the weather is generally still pleasant, expect occasional showers, particularly in the afternoons.

Weather Conditions

Expect warm temperatures and increasing humidity levels. The average temperature is around 29°C (84°F). Rainfall starts to increase, particularly in the western and southern coasts.

Activities

  • Wildlife Watching: Continue your wildlife adventures in national parks and reserves, where the increased rainfall can attract animals to water sources.
  • Cultural Exploration: Visit ancient cities, temples, and historical sites, as the crowds start to thin out.
  • Tea Plantation Tours: Explore the lush tea plantations in the central highlands and learn about the process of tea production.
